Minigma is a dynamic encryption app. It can take single-line messages and encode or decode them based on a password. It is an entirely local app, it does not require use of the Internet or the cloud at all. The messages are not stored in this app in any way nor are they transmitted anywhere, providing peace of mind and security. Do you need to store some sensitive info? Just put a password in the app, and hit the share button to send it to any note-taking app!

How to use it:
You set a password, and put in a message. If you hit "encode" you get a bunch of gibberish. You (or the intended recipient). can then take this gibberish, paste it into the app, type in the same password, and get back that same original message.

The message (decoded or encoded) can be sent using the "Send Message" button through almost any social media service, sent to the clipboard to be pasted later, sent through email, or bluetooth.
